Career path

Career Role Description
Precision Oncology Bioinformatician Develops and applies bioinformatics algorithms for genomic data analysis in cancer research and treatment, contributing to advanced cancer diagnostics and personalized medicine. High demand for expertise in next-generation sequencing (NGS) data analysis.
Oncology Data Scientist Analyzes large-scale oncology datasets to identify patterns, predict outcomes, and develop precision medicine strategies. Requires proficiency in statistical modeling, machine learning, and data visualization. Key skills include R and Python programming.
Genomic Consultant (Precision Oncology) Provides expert advice on genomic testing and interpretation for oncologists and other healthcare professionals. Involves communicating complex genomic information clearly and effectively to a diverse audience. Crucial for effective cancer treatment strategies.
Molecular Pathologist (Precision Oncology Focus) Specializes in the diagnosis and prognosis of cancer using molecular techniques. Plays a vital role in guiding treatment decisions based on a patient's unique tumor profile. Deep expertise in molecular diagnostics is key.
